About Lukia Village

Lukia is a mid sized village in Tundi tehsil, in the district of Dhanbad, Jharkhand.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 1,117, made up of 570 males and 547 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 960 females per 1000 males. The village covers 353.86 hectares hectares.

Getting to Lukia

The census records public bus service for Lukia as Available within <5 km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within <5 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
